73% of US adults were overweight or obese (31%, 42%) - 2018


US NIH

National Health and Nutrition Examination Survey (NHANES) 2017-2018

Adults
Nearly 1 in 3 (30.7%) are overweight
More than 2 in 5 (42.4%) have obesity or severe obesity: BMI >30) both = 73%
   About 1 in 11 (9.2%) have only severe obesity (BMI >40)

Image


Children and adolescents (age 2-19)
About 1 in 6 (16.1%) are overweight
Almost 1 in 5 (19.3%) have obesity or severe obesity
About 1 in 16 (6.1%) have only severe obesity
